I have NGK BR8EIX(Leading) and BR9EIX(Trailing) for up to 20psi on a PT71GTQ. For more boost than that I use the 9's for leading and BR10EIX for trailing.

haven't had any issues so far and my engine is 10:1 Compression. Its up to around 500whp with the 8-9 combo @20-21psi with no issues. I have four LS2 Coils, one for each spark plug and I am now switching the two leading coils to MSD LS2 Coils.
